Dearborn's 2021 Veteran Of The Year Nominations Due Oct. 15
The Dearborn Allied War Veterans Council is accepting nominations for the 2021-22 Dearborn Veteran of the Year award. The deadline for nominations is Friday, Oct. 15, 2021.
